字符Linux 的续行字符:一种特殊的字符符号

1. 字符Linux 的续行字符

字符Linux 是一种文本处理工具,它在处理大量文本数据时非常方便。而续行字符在字符Linux 中起着重要的作用,它使得一行代码或文本超过终端宽度时能够自动换行并且保持格式的正确性。

1.1 什么是续行字符

续行字符是一种特殊的字符,它用于告诉字符Linux 在遇到超过终端宽度的行时如何处理。续行字符的作用是将一行拆分成多行,使得文本能够适应终端的宽度并且不破坏代码或文本的格式。

1.2 续行字符的使用方式

续行字符使用的方式是在需要换行的地方插入一个特殊字符。在字符Linux 中,续行字符被表示为反斜杠(\)。当字符Linux 遇到反斜杠时,它会将反斜杠后面的内容与下一行的内容合并为一行。

int sum = 1 + 2 + 3 + 4 \

+ 5 + 6 + 7 + 8 \

+ 9 + 10;

在上面的示例中,反斜杠(\)将一行的代码分成了三行。字符Linux 会将这三行的代码合并为一行并且保持语义的正确性。这样就能够方便地将一行较长的代码拆分成多行,使得代码更加易读。

1.3 续行字符的注意事项

续行字符的使用需要注意一些细节。首先,续行字符必须位于行的末尾,不能出现在行的中间或开头。其次,续行字符不能被放在字符串字面量中,否则会导致字符串的格式错误。

printf("Hello \

World"); // 错误的使用方式

以上的代码是错误的,因为续行字符不能被放在字符串字面量中。如果需要换行输出字符串,可以使用多个printf 语句或者使用换行符(\n)。

2. 续行字符的优势

续行字符在字符Linux 中具有一些优势,使得它成为处理大量文本数据的有效工具。

2.1 代码格式的保持

使用续行字符能够保持代码的格式,使得代码更易读。当一行代码或文本超过终端宽度时,使用续行字符将其拆分成多行,保持了代码的结构和缩进,更容易理解和修改。

2.2 适应终端宽度

终端的宽度是有限的,当文本过长时,若不采取续行字符的处理方式,可能导致部分文本被截断,造成信息的丢失。使用续行字符能够使文本自动换行并适应终端的宽度,避免信息的丢失。

2.3 提高工作效率

在处理大量文本数据时,续行字符能够减少代码或文本的重复输入,提高工作效率。使用续行字符可以避免手动将长行文本拆分成多行,节约了时间和精力。

3. 续行字符的实际应用

续行字符在实际的文本处理和编程中有广泛的应用。下面以几个具体的应用场景来介绍续行字符的实际使用。

3.1 编写长参数列表

在编程中,有时需要编写一些较长的参数列表,如果不用续行字符进行处理,那么参数列表可能会超过终端的宽度,导致不便于阅读和修改。

void function_with_long_parameters(int parameter1, int parameter2, int parameter3, \

int parameter4, int parameter5, int parameter6);

在上面的示例中,续行字符使得参数列表能够在多行上展示,并且保持了代码的格式,方便了后续的阅读和修改。

3.2 编写较长的SQL 查询语句

在数据库操作中,有时需要编写较长的SQL 查询语句。如果不使用续行字符,SQL 查询语句可能会超过终端的宽度,从而导致不方便修改和调试。

SELECT column1, column2, column3, column4 \

FROM table1, table2 \

WHERE condition1 AND condition2 \

ORDER BY column1;

上述示例中,续行字符将SQL 查询语句拆分成多行,使得查询语句更加清晰和易读。

4. 总结

续行字符在字符Linux 中起着重要的作用,它能够使一行超长的代码或文本能够自动换行并且保持格式的正确性。续行字符的使用方式简单,只需要在需要换行的地方插入一个反斜杠(\)。续行字符能够保持代码格式、适应终端宽度并提高工作效率。在编程和文本处理中,续行字符具有广泛的应用,能够使长参数列表、SQL 查询语句等更易读和修改。

操作系统标签